Multiple Choice
Which of the following best defines the field of psychology as studied in AP Psychology courses?
A
The practice of diagnosing and treating physical illnesses
B
The analysis of historical events and their impact on society
C
The scientific study of behavior and mental processes
D
The study of the structure and function of the human brain only
Verified step by step guidance
1
Step 1: Understand that psychology is a broad scientific discipline focused on studying both observable behaviors and internal mental processes such as thoughts, emotions, and perceptions.
Step 2: Recognize that psychology differs from fields like medicine (which focuses on diagnosing and treating physical illnesses) and history (which analyzes past events and their societal impacts).
Step 3: Note that while the brain's structure and function are important in psychology, the field is not limited to just neuroscience but also includes cognitive, social, developmental, and clinical aspects.
Step 4: Identify that AP Psychology courses emphasize the scientific method to study behavior and mental processes, integrating research and theory to understand how people think, feel, and act.
Step 5: Conclude that the best definition of psychology in this context is 'the scientific study of behavior and mental processes,' as it captures the comprehensive and empirical nature of the field.
